    Michael J. Kimball, the Robert O. Schulze Chair for 2007-08, will present his inaugural Schulze lecture at 5 p.m. Sept. 20 in the Panorama Room at University Center at the University of Northern Colorado.

    Kimball, an associate professor of anthropology and sociology at the University of Maine-Machias, will speak on "Recovering Empathy Adventures in Service-Learning & Civic Engagement."The presentation is free and a reception will follow.

    Kimball has won awards for his efforts to infuse service-learning and civic engagement into his teaching, scholarship and service.

    As Schulze Chair, Kimball is also teaching a course for UNC's Life of the Mind Program.

    Mike Kimball, Co-P.I.: is an Assistant Professor of Anthropology and acting Director of the GIS Laboratory at the University of Maine-Machias.His research focuses on prehistoric maritime fishing societies and cultural change.Mike is also working on contemporary cultural issues linked to the coastal communities of Washington County, Maine.Mike will provide trainings in ethnographic research methods and support the link between CREST schools and post-secondary education opportunities.

    According to Mike Kimball, Assistant Professor of Anthropology and Sociology at the University of Maine at Machias, the CREST project will foster a much-needed sense of connection to-and stewardship of-the rural communities participating students call home.Kimball, another of the principal investigators of the NSF grant, said: "We hope this project will foster in participating students a sense of wanting to give back to their community in the future, and of seeing the potential in technology as a way of giving back."The University of Maine at Machias, Kimball noted, "is uniquely positioned as a partner in the grant, with a fully functional GIS facility and a major focus on connecting the work we do as a university with the concerns and needs of our surrounding rural communities."
